The system in which the endocrine glands are located is called endocrine, and the science branch that examines the disorders in these glands is called endocrinology. Endocrine glands are located in the endocrine system; they also synthesize and secrete the hormones. Hormone glands produce hormones that have various functions in the body. In addition to its contribution to development, reproduction, growth and metabolism are hormones also controlling our reactions. The endocrines are located in the pancreas, thyroid, adrenal gland, parathyroid, ovaries in women, and testis in men, pituitary and hypothalamus. Problems in these glands can cause many different diseases. Endocrinologists deal with the diagnosis and treatment of diseases arising from the glands.

The endocrinology and metabolic diseases department deals with all diseases and health problems in the body related to hormones and glands. However, in cases where other body systems or organs are affected, the patient is directed to other related departments.

Treatment of endocrinology and metabolism diseases differs are depending on the health problems and the body deformations.

The most common treatments are

Pharmacological / Hormonal Treatments: This method gives medical treatment to patients with endocrine diseases. The hormone supplements are performed with injections, oral tablets or medications in powder form according to the diagnosed disease. However, in cases where other body systems are negatively affected, different types of medications can be prescribed to the patient to increase nutrient absorption, strengthen the immune system, regulate the metabolic rate or eliminate other symptoms.

Surgical Operations: Surgical operation is a preferred method if the glands cannot be controlled by pharmacological treatments or there are tumourigenesis or cystic formations. The surgical method varies according to the disease stage, type, age of the patient, whether there is a chronic disease and general health condition. Apart from the endocrinologist, the relevant branch physicians, other surgeons and paramedics also take part in the operation.

Regulation of Daily Life Habits: To regulate metabolism and hormone levels, it is very important for a person to stay away from harmful habits (if there are any), and to live a healthy life. Therefore, personalized nutrition programs can be prepared, maintaining sleep patterns and applying exercise programs can be recommended.
